In the IoT-driven industrial landscape, specific roles are gaining significant traction and offering rewarding career paths. Here's a showcase of some of these prominent roles and their respective demand, represented in an engaging 3D pie chart. 1. **Automation Engineer**: As factories and facilities embrace IoT technologies, the demand for automation engineers rises. They design, implement, and maintain automated systems, enabling seamless communication between machines and enhanced productivity. 2. **Data Scientist (IoT)**: With the surge of IoT devices, data becomes increasingly valuable. Data scientists skilled in IoT harness the power of big data and advanced analytics, transforming raw data into actionable insights for businesses. 3. **Systems Engineer (IoT)**: Systems engineers specializing in IoT ensure the successful integration of IoT devices into existing infrastructures. They are responsible for designing, managing, and optimizing system architectures, contributing to the overall efficiency and performance of IoT networks. 4. **Industrial Network Engineer**: As IoT ecosystems expand, industrial network engineers are paramount in building and maintaining robust communication networks. They enable seamless data transfer between IoT devices, ensuring the stability and reliability of industrial control systems. 5. **Embedded Systems Engineer**: Embedded systems engineers create the firmware that powers IoT devices, from smart sensors to industrial machinery. They design, develop, and test firmware, ensuring seamless integration with hardware and software components. These roles exhibit the transformative impact of IoT on smart industrial control, offering exciting and lucrative career opportunities for professionals with the right skillset.
